1. Google Ads
Overview: Google Ads is regarded as the popular online advertising platform, allowing businesses to show ads on Google’s search results pages (SERPs), YouTube, along with other websites from the Google Display Network. It operates on a pay-per-click (PPC) model, where advertisers buy keywords relevant to their market.



Key Features:

Search Ads: Displayed on Google’s SERPs, these text-based ads are triggered by specific search queries, driving them to highly strongly related users’ intent.
Display Ads: Visual ads that show up on websites within the Google Display Network, reaching an enormous audience over the internet.
Video Ads: Ads displayed on YouTube as well as other video platforms, allowing businesses to activate users with compelling visual content.
Advanced Targeting: Targeting options according to keywords, location, demographics, interests, and behaviors.
Advantages:

Massive reach, with billions of daily searches on Google.
High level of control over budget, bids, and targeting.
Detailed analytics and reporting to measure campaign performance.
Ideal For: Businesses of all sizes seeking to reach a broad audience through search and display advertising, particularly those with a give attention to lead generation or e-commerce.

2. Facebook Ads
Overview: Facebook Ads is a powerful social websites advertising platform which allows businesses to target users on Facebook, Instagram, Messenger, along with the Audience Network. It offers many different ad formats, including image, video, carousel, and collection ads, so that it is versatile for several marketing goals.

Key Features:

Precise Targeting: Advanced targeting options based on demographics, interests, behaviors, and connections, allowing advertisers to arrive at highly specific audiences.
Engagement-Oriented: Ads designed to generate likes, comments, shares, and also other forms of engagement.
Retargeting: Ability to users who've previously interacted together with your website, app, or social media marketing profiles.
Lookalike Audiences: Reach new users who're similar to your existing customers.
Advantages:

Highly effective for building brand awareness and engaging with audiences.
Strong integration with Instagram, enhancing cross-platform advertising.
Robust analytics and insights to optimize campaigns.
Ideal For: Brands aiming to build community engagement, increase brand awareness, and drive sales through highly targeted social networking advertising.

3. LinkedIn Ads
Overview: LinkedIn Ads can be a specialized advertising platform dedicated to B2B marketing, allowing businesses to professionals according to their job title, industry, company size, plus much more. It’s particularly effective for companies aiming to generate leads, promote content, or recruit talent.

Key Features:

Sponsored Content: Promote articles, videos, and also other content directly in users’ LinkedIn feeds.
Sponsored InMail: Send personalized messages right to users’ LinkedIn inboxes, ideal for leads generation and recruitment.
Text Ads: Simple text-based ads displayed on the LinkedIn sidebar, driving traffic to your website or landing page.
Dynamic Ads: Personalized ads that automatically adapt to include users’ profile details, increasing engagement.
Advantages:

Access with a professional audience, perfect for B2B marketing.
Detailed targeting determined by professional demographics.
High-quality prospecting opportunities.
Ideal For: B2B companies, recruiters, and educational institutions trying to target professionals and decision-makers in specific industries.

5. YouTube Ads
Overview: YouTube Ads, managed through Google Ads, enable businesses to reach millions of users through video content. With various ad formats, including skippable and non-skippable video ads, bumper ads, and overlay ads, YouTube supplies a dynamic way to activate audiences.

Key Features:

Video Ads: Skippable and non-skippable ads that play before, during, or after YouTube videos.
Bumper Ads: Short, non-skippable ads as high as 6 seconds, suitable for quick brand messages.
TrueView Ads: Pay only when users watch or interact along with your ad, ensuring you only pay for engaged viewers.
Targeting Options: Target determined by demographics, interests, keywords, as well as specific YouTube channels.
Advantages:

Engages audiences with compelling video content.
Extensive reach, craigs list 2 billion logged-in monthly users.
High treating ad spend and targeting.
Ideal For: Brands with strong video content seeking to increase brand awareness, drive website traffic, or promote products to a diverse audience.

7. TikTok Ads
Overview: TikTok Ads can be a rapidly growing platform which allows businesses to arrive at a younger, highly engaged audience through short-form video content. With its unique algorithm and artistic ad formats, TikTok has changed into a go-to platform for brands seeking to create viral content.

Key Features:

In-Feed Ads: Native video ads that can be found in users’ feeds, blending seamlessly with organic content.
Branded Hashtag Challenges: Encourage users to create content around a unique hashtag, driving massive user-generated content and engagement.
Branded Effects: Custom filters, stickers, and effects that users may add to their videos, enhancing brand visibility.
TopView Ads: Premium ad placement that appears when users first open the TikTok app, ensuring maximum visibility.
Advantages:

High engagement rates, particularly among Gen Z and millennials.
Opportunities for viral content through user participation.
Creative ad formats that encourage interaction and sharing.
Ideal For: Brands targeting younger audiences, seeking to create viral content and engage users through creative, short-form videos.
